What are some common challenges faced by remote AutoCAD Structural Draftsmen, and how can they be effectively managed?

Remote AutoCAD Structural Draftsmen often encounter challenges such as coordinating with engineering teams across different time zones, ensuring clear communication of design changes, and managing large file transfers. To effectively manage these, it’s important to establish regular virtual check-ins, use robust version control systems, and leverage cloud-based collaboration tools for sharing drawings and feedback. Staying organized and proactive in communication helps maintain project timelines and ensures accuracy in structural drafting.

What is a Remote AutoCAD Structural Draftsman?

A Remote AutoCAD Structural Draftsman is a professional who uses AutoCAD software to create detailed drawings and plans for structural engineering projects while working from a remote location. Their main responsibilities include preparing layouts, blueprints, and technical drawings that guide construction teams in building structures such as buildings, bridges, and other infrastructure. They collaborate with engineers and architects, ensuring that all plans comply with relevant codes and standards. Working remotely allows them to communicate and share their work digitally with project teams located elsewhere.

What is the difference between Remote Autocad Structural Draftsman vs Remote Civil Draftsman?

AspectRemote Autocad Structural DraftsmanRemote Civil Draftsman
Required SkillsStructural detailing, AutoCAD proficiency, knowledge of building codesCivil design, AutoCAD skills, site planning knowledge
Work EnvironmentArchitectural/engineering firms, construction companiesMunicipal agencies, civil engineering firms
CertificationsAutoCAD certification, structural drafting coursesAutoCAD certification, civil drafting courses
Industry UsageBuilding structures, steel/concrete frameworksRoads, bridges, land development

The main difference between a Remote Autocad Structural Draftsman and a Remote Civil Draftsman lies in their focus areas. Structural draftsmen specialize in creating detailed drawings for building frameworks, while civil draftsmen focus on infrastructure projects like roads and bridges. Both roles require AutoCAD skills and relevant certifications but serve different industry needs.

Job description

What You'll Be Doing

Job Summary: Generally responsible for performing all aspects for a complete design of small and large structural engineering assignments using theoretical knowledge and practical design methods. This work will be performed under general supervision.

Primary responsibilities will include but not be limited to:

  • Familiarity with and utilizing department design and drafting standards.

  • Familiarity with project scope, specifications and design criteria upon assignment to a project task team.

  • Developing conceptual layouts and cost studies as necessary to determine the simplest, most efficient approach to solving engineering tasks at hand.

  • Producing estimate level preliminary designs and material take-offs suitable for the level of the estimate being performed on a project.

  • Producing detail design calculations and sketches for materials of construction associated with the project.

  • Calculations produced will be neatly prepared and organized for efficient checking by others and efficient use by drafters/designers for preparing drawings and as a deliverable when required.

  • Producing designs with efficient use of construction materials with an overall emphasis on ease of construction and completed product meeting the expectations of the client.

  • Checking calculations made by other engineers to ensure accuracy, conformance to codes, specifications, design criteria and conformance to good engineering practice.

  • Assisting the drafting group in resolving routine layout and detailing problems. Responsibility to furnish sufficient sketches and details necessary for completion of engineering drawings.

  • Consulting with design leaders from other disciplines to ensure the smooth flow of vital information necessary for the scheduled completion of the project.

  • Advising the senior engineer concerning design or scope changes, which have been identified.

  • Assisting other engineers in developing and assembling scopes, drawings and specifications into a "package", enabling civil/structural purchase inquiries to be issued for procurement of materials or subcontract pricing.

  • Reviewing and checking vendor drawings and other discipline drawings for civil/structural input.

  • Developing construction specifications.

  • Reviewing fabrication drawings and other construction submittals for conformance to engineering drawings and specifications.

  • Performing fieldwork necessary to gather field data, check tie-ins and provide construction support.

  • Provide technical guidance to less experienced drafting and engineering personnel in the department.

  • Able to lead small to medium size teams in coordinating civil/structural efforts and keeping the team focused on scope, schedule and budget.

  • Developing small work sharing packages for interoffice execution support.
